@charset "gb2312";
/* CSS Document */

/* CSS Document */
* {
	margin:0px;
	padding:0px;}
body {
	font-family:"宋体";
	font-size:13px;
	margin:0 auto;
	width:1000px;}
ul, li {
	list-style:none;}
img {
	border:0px;}
#top {
	width:1000px;
	height:141px;
	background-repeat:no-repeat;
	background-image:url(../images/imgxw/top.jpg);}
#nav {
	width:1000px;
	height:50px;
	background:#9d1c2f;
	margin-bottom:8px;}
#nav h1 {
	font-size:20px;
	line-height:50px;
	width:231px;
	height:50px;
	margin-left:33px;
	color:#FFF;
	float:left;}
#nav ul {
	margin:0px;}
.none {
	background:none;}
#nav ul li {
	float:left;
	font-size:12px;
	font-weight:bold;
	padding-top:7px;
	color:#fff;
	width:78px;
	background:url(../images/yxyxww_06.jpg) left 10px no-repeat;
	padding-left:10px;}
#nav ul li a {
	color:#FFF;
	text-decoration:none;}
#flash {
	width:535px;
	height:335px;
	background:#64a9d2;
	float:left; margin-top:10px;}

#zt {
	width:452px;
	height:333px;
	border:1px solid #CCC;
	float:right; margin-top:10px;}
#zt h1 {
	text-align:center;
	margin-top:5px;
	font-size:21px;}
#zt h1 a {
	text-decoration:none;
	color:#000;}
#zt p {
	text-indent:2em;
	letter-spacing:2px;
	padding-top:7px;
	width:410px;
	margin:0 auto;
	line-height:18px;
	margin-bottom:13px;}
#zt p a {
	text-decoration:none;
	color:#000;}
#line {
	width:397px;
	height:1px;
	margin:0 auto;
	background-repeat:no-repeat;
	background-image:url(../images/imgxw/line.jpg);}
#xy {
	width:430px;
	height:32px;
	background-repeat: no-repeat;
	background-image:url(../images/yxyxww_19.jpg);}
#xy span {
	color:#9d1c2f;
	padding-left:373px;
	line-height:32px;}
#xy span a {
	text-decoration:none;
color:#9d1c2f;}
#box {
	width:426px;
	height:200px;
	margin:0 auto;
	margin-top:11px;}
#box ul {}
#box ul li {

    background: url(../images/dian.jpg) no-repeat 0 center;
padding-left:14px;
	height:24px;
	line-height:24px;}
#box ul li a {
	color:#000;
	text-decoration:none;}
#box ul li a:hover {
	color:red;}
#box ul li em {
	float:right;
	font-style:normal;}
#tz {
	width:227px;
	height:264px;
	border:1px solid #CCC;
	float:right;}
#tz ul {
	margin-top:10px;
	padding-left:15px;}
#tz ul li {
	height:24px;
	line-height:24px;}
#tz ul li a {
	text-decoration:none;
	color:#000;}
#tz ul li a:hover {
	color:red;}
#tz1 {
	width:220px;
	height:32px;
	margin:0 auto;
	background:#9d1c2f;
	margin-top:2px;}
#tz1 img {
	float:left;}
#tz1 span {
	line-height:32px;
	margin-left:80px;}
#tz1 span a {
	color:#FFF;
	text-decoration:none;}
.w {
	width:1000px;
	
	clear:both; margin-top:10px;}

/* 默认幻灯�?*/
.slide {width:535px;height:324px;}
.FocusPic{zoom:1;position:relative;overflow:hidden;}
.FocusPic .content{overflow:hidden;}
.FocusPic .changeDiv a{position:absolute;top:0px;left:0px;display:none;}
.FocusPic .title-bg,.FocusPic .title{position:absolute;left:0px;bottom:0px;width:320px;height:30px;line-height:45px;overflow:hidden;}
.FocusPic .title-bg{background:#000;filter:alpha(opacity=50);opacity:0.5;}
.FocusPic .title a{display:block;padding-left:15px;color:#fff; font-size:14px;line-height:30px;text-decoration:none;}
.FocusPic .change{bottom:4px;height:20px;right:3px;*right:5px;_right:4px;position:absolute;text-align:right;z-index:9999;}
.FocusPic .change i {background:#666;color:#FFF;cursor:pointer;font-family:Arial;font-size:12px;line-height:15px;margin-right:2px;padding:2px 6px; font-style:normal; height:15px;display:inline-block;display:-moz-inline-stack;zoom:1;*display:inline;}
.FocusPic .change i.cur {background:#FF7700;}

#banner {
	width:1000px;
	height:120px;
	clear:both;
	margin-bottom:10px;}
#left {
	width:763px;
	height:704px;
	float:left;}
#work {
	width:373px;
	height:166px;
	border:1px solid #CCC;
	float:left;}
#work_bt {
	width:373px;
	height:32px;
	margin:0 auto;
	background:url(../images/yxyxww_22.jpg) left top no-repeat;}
#work_bt img {
	float:left;}
#work_bt span {
	float:right;
	margin-right:10px;
	line-height:32px;}
#work_bt span a {
	text-decoration:none;
	color:#333;}
#work_bt h1{ color:#9d1c2f; font-size:14px; font-weight:bold; line-height:32px; padding-left:25px;}
#work ul {
	margin-top:5px;}
#work ul li {
 background: url(../images/dian.jpg) no-repeat 0 center;

padding-left:14px;
	margin-left:15px;
	height:24px;
	line-height:24px;}
#work ul li a {
	text-decoration:none;
	color:#000;}
#work ul li a:hover {
	color:#000;}
#work em {
	font-style:normal;
	float:right;
	margin-right:15px;}
#right {
	width:227px;
	height:704px;
	float:right;}
#vidio {
	width:225px;
	height:223px;
	border:1px solid #CCC;
	margin-bottom:9px;}
.img {
	padding-top:8px;
	padding-left:12px;}
#vidio p {
	font-size:14px;
	font-weight:bold;
	text-align:center;
	line-height:32px;}
#vidio p a {
	text-decoration:none;
	color:#000;}
#vidio_bt {
	background:#9d1c2f;
	width:221px;
	height:32px;
	margin:0 auto;
	margin-top:2px;}
#vidio_bt img {
	float:left;}
#vidio_bt span {
	float:right;
	margin-right:10px;
	height:32px;
	line-height:32px;}

#vidio_bt span a {
	color:#FFF;
	text-decoration:none;}
#film {width:208px;margin:5px auto;}
#docter {
	width:225px;
	height:190px;
	border:1px solid #CCC;
	margin-bottom:9px;}
#docter ul {
	margin-top:9px;
	margin-left:15px;}
#docter ul li {
 background: url(../images/dian.jpg) no-repeat 0 center;

padding-left:14px;
	line-height:24px;
	height:24px;}
#docter ul li a {
	text-decoration:none;
	color:#000;}


#vidio ul {
	margin-top:9px;
	margin-left:15px;}
#vidio ul li {
	line-height:24px;
	height:24px;}
#vidio ul li a {
	text-decoration:none;
	color:#000;}
#pp {
	width:225px;
	height:265px;
	border:1px solid #CCC;}
.img1 {
	padding-top:10px;
	padding-left:20px;
height: 220px;
    width: 180px;
}
.clear {
clear::both;}
#footer {
	width:1000px;
	height:32px;
	background:#9d1c2f;
	clear:both;
	margin-top:10px;
	color:#FFF;
	line-height:32px;
	text-align:center;}
#footer a {
	color:#fff;
	text-decoration:none;}
.p {
	height:32px;
	line-height:32px;
	width:1000px;
	clear:both;
	text-align:center;}

/*layoutcss*/

#left_1 {
	width:227px;
	height:704px;
	float:left;}
#right_1 {
	width:763px;
	height:704px;
	float:right;
	border:1px solid #CCC;}
#bt1 {
	margin:0 auto;
	width:759px;
	height:42px;
	background:#9d1c2f url(../images/xw_list_03.jpg) left top repeat-x;
	margin-top:2px;
	line-height:30px;
	color: #FFFFFF;}
#bt1 a {color:#FFFFFF;font-size:15px;font-weight:bold;font-family: Verdana, Arial, Helvetica, sans-serif;text-decoration:none;text-indent:8px;}
#main_list_1{ width:300px; height:30px; line-height:30px; background:url(../images/xw_list_06.jpg) 10px 10px no-repeat;}
#main_list_1 p{ padding-left:25px; color:#9d1c2f; line-height:30px;}
#main_list_1 a{ color:#9d1c2f; line-height:30px;}
#right_1 ul {
	margin-left:30px;
	margin-top:20px;}
#right_1 ul li {
background: url(../images/dian.jpg) no-repeat 0 center;

padding-left:14px;
	line-height:24px;
	font-size:13px;}
#right_1 ul li em {
	font-style:normal;
	float:right;
	margin-right:20px;}
#right_1 ul li a {
	text-decoration:none;
	color:#000;}
#right_1 ul li a:hover {
	text-decoration:underline;
	color:red;}

/*content css*/


#right_2 {
	width:763px;
	float:right;
	border:1px solid #CCC;}
#right_2 h1 {
	font-size:15px;
	text-align:center;
	margin-top:30px;}
#right_2 h1 a {color:#FFFFFF;}
#right_2 p{
	line-height:24px;
	text-indent:10px;
font-weight: bold;}
#h1 {
	font-size:14px;
	font-weight:bold;
	color:#fff;
	margin:0 auto;
	width:759px;
	height:32px;
	line-height:32px;
	background:#9d1c2f;}
#h1 img {
	float:left;}
#h1 a{ text-decoration:none; color:#FFF;}
#h1 a:hover{ text-decoration:underline; color:#FFF;}

/* 内容 */

.articlett {color: #FF0000;font-size:17px;font-weight:bold;line-height:50px;text-align:center;}
.main_right_nrong_1{ height:30px; line-height:30px; text-align:center; padding:0 0 10px 0;}
.articlett1 {font-size:12px; font-weight:normal; line-height:20px; color:#999;text-align:center;}
#article{width:720px;overflow:hidden;margin:10px auto;}
#article,.photo-channel .relevance{ padding:0 20px;}
#article h1{color: #FF0000;font-size:17px;font-weight:bold;line-height:35px;margin-bottom:6px; text-align:center; padding:16px 0 8px; border-bottom:1px solid #e5e5e5;}
#article h1 span { font-size:12px; font-weight:normal; line-height:20px; color:#999;}
#article h4 span{ font-size:12px; font-weight:normal; line-height:20px; color:#999;}
.content {width:710px;margin:6px auto;}
#article .content{width:710px;font-size:14px;margin:0px auto;line-height:30px;text-indent:3em;}



#article .content p{font-size:16px !important;line-height:2 !important;text-align:justify;word-wrap:break-word; text-indent:2em !important;font-family:宋体 !important;}
#article .content p span{font-size:16px !important;line-height:2 !important;font-family:宋体 !important;}
#article .content p *{font-size:16px;line-height:2 ;font-family:宋体;}


#article .related{ border-top:dashed 1px #ccc; margin-top:15px;}
#article .related h5{padding-bottom:4px;}
#article .related{ padding:10px 0px 0px 0px;}
#article .related a{ color:#0b3b8c;}
.Article-Tool{ border:1px solid #c3d4e7; position:relative; top:-1px; text-align:right; padding:8px; vertical-align:middle; height:15px; background-color:#f4f8fd;}
.Article-Tool a{width:16px;height:16px;line-height:16px;background: url(../images/icon.jpg) no-repeat; margin-left:6px;}
.Article-Tool a:hover{text-decoration: none;}
.Article-Tool a.t,.Article-Tool a.t6{background-position: left -336px; width:auto; padding-left:16px; color:#8896b1;}
.Article-Tool a.t1{background-position: left -115px;}
.Article-Tool a.t2{background-position: left -159px;}
.Article-Tool a.t3{background-position: left -205px;}
.Article-Tool a.t4{background-position: left -250px;}
.Article-Tool a.t5{background-position: left -294px;}
.Article-Tool a.t6{background-position: left -421px;padding-left:18px;}
/*关键字提�?/
.point{border:1px solid #ffbf7a; background:#fffced;  position: absolute; z-index:1000; width:auto;}
.point .arro{position:absolute; top:-9px;*top:-13px; left:97px; width:18px; height:9px;background: url(../images/key_float.jpg) no-repeat;}
.point .contents{padding:8px 10px; text-indent:0;margin-right:10px;font-weight:normal;}
.point a.close span{display:none;}
.point a.close{background: url(../images/cross.jpg) no-repeat left 3px; display:block; width:16px; height:16px;position: absolute; right:4px; top:4px;*top:0px;_top:0px;outline:none;}
.point a.close:hover{background-position: left -46px;}
.point span.o1,
	.point span.o2,
	.point span.o3,
	.point span.o4{position:absolute;width:3px;height:3px;background: url(../images/fillet.jpg) no-repeat; line-height:0; font-size:0;}
	.point span.o1{background-position: left top; top:-1px;*top:-5px; left:-1px;}
	.point span.o2{background-position: right top; top:-1px;*top:-5px; right:-1px;}
	.point span.o3{background-position: left -3px; bottom:-1px;*bottom:3px; left:-1px;}
	.point span.o4{background-position: right -3px; bottom:-1px;*bottom:3px; right:-1px;}
	


.ib, .ib-li li, .ib-a a, .ib-span span,.btn,.btn input,.photo-hot li,.Article-Tool a ,.photo-list li,.photo-channel .photo-slide .change i,.photo-channel .tool .auto,.photo-channel .tool .up,.photo-channel .tool .next,.photo-cat .content h5 span.blue a,.submit{display:inline-block;zoom:1;*display:inline;}
/*phpcmslistcss*/
/* main style */
.main {width:1004px;margin:6px auto;}
.main .col-left{width:690px;float:left;overflow:hidden;}
.main .col-auto {width:300px;float:right;overflow:hidden;}
.news-hot{background: url(../images/hot_bg.jpg) no-repeat;float:left; width:300px;}
.main .col-left .slide{overflow:hidden;_float:left;zoom:1;}
/* 当前位置 */
.crumbs{background: url(../images/icon.jpg) no-repeat left -38px; padding:3px 0 3px 18px; font-family:"宋体"; border-bottom:1px solid #c3d4e7; margin-bottom:10px;}
.crumbs span{color:#7e7e7e;}
/* 通用容器 */
.bk,.bk3,.bk6,.bk8,.bk10,.bk15,.bk20,.bk30{clear: both;font-size: 1px;height:10px;background: none !important;}
.box{border:1px solid #c3d4e7;zoom:1; overflow:auto; padding-bottom:10px;}
.box h5,.box h6{background: url(../images/title.jpg) no-repeat right top;color:#1e50a2; height:26px; margin-bottom:10px; line-height:26px; padding-left:10px;border-bottom:1px solid #dce7f3; position:relative;}
.box h6{ margin-bottom:0;}
.box h5.title-1,.box h6.title-1{background-position: right -52px;}
.box h5.title-2,.box h6.title-2{background-position: right -100px;}
.box h5.title-2 span.tab{float:right; padding-right:6px; color:#a4bcd6;}
.title-2 {font-size:15px;font-family:Verdana, Geneva, sans-serif;font-weight:bold;}
.box h5.title-2 span.tab span{ color:#2064ae;cursor: hand;cursor: pointer;}
.box a.more{ font-size:12px; font-family:"宋体"; margin-right:8px; font-weight:normal; position:absolute;top:0; *top:1px;_top:1px; right:0;}
.box .content{ padding:0 10px; overflow:auto;}
/* Digg */
.box .digg{background: url(../images/num_list.jpg) no-repeat 10px 5px; padding-left:30px;}
.box .digg li{ height:24px; line-height:24px; overflow:hidden; position:relative;}
.box .digg li span{background:#fff url(../images/icon.jpg) no-repeat 0 -67px; position:absolute; right:0; top:0; padding:0 0 0 13px; width:30px;}
/* vote */
.box .vote h4{ font-size:14px; font-weight:normal;}
.box .vote label{display:block; line-height:22px;}
.box .vote .btn{ margin:6px 12px 0 0;}

/* rank */
.rank li{background: url(../images/uline.jpg) repeat-x left top; clear:both;margin-top:-1px; overflow:hidden;*height:57px;}
.rank li span{float:left;font-family:Arial,Helvetica,sans-serif;font-size:18px;font-style:italic;height:58px;color:#1E50A2;line-height:58px;overflow:hidden;padding-right:10px;text-align:right;width:60px;background: url(../images/rank.jpg) no-repeat right 10px;}
.rank li a.title{padding:9px 0 0; display:block; margin-left:76px;}
/*board*/
.list{ font-family:"宋体"; color:#888;}
.list li span{font-size:12px; padding:0 6px;}
.cat-area{width:343px; float:left;}
.cat-area .content p img{ margin-right:10px; float:left;}
.cat-area .content p{ height:75px; overflow:hidden;color:#333;}
.cat-area .content p strong{ font-size:14px; color:#333;}	

.videow {font-size:16px;font-weight:bold;line-height:30px;}
.videow a {font-size:16px;font-weight:bold;line-height:30px;}


.main_sousuo{ width:998px; height:41px; margin:auto; margin-top:10px; background:url(../images/yxyxww_10.jpg) left top repeat-x; border:1px solid #dcccc6;}


.main_sousuo_1{ float:right; width:260px; padding-right:15px; height:41px;}
.main_sousuo_1_inp1{ width:189px; height:23px; background:url(../images/yxyxww_13.jpg) left top no-repeat; border:none;line-height:23px;}
.main_sousuo_1_inp2{ width:64px; height:23px; background:url(../images/yxyxww_14.jpg) left top no-repeat; border:none;}

.main_sousuo_2{ width:723px; height:41px; float:left;}
.main_sousuo_2_1{ width:70px; height:30px; text-align:center; line-height:30px; float:left;}
.main_sousuo_2_2{ width:603px; height:41px; float:left; color:#999;}
.main_sousuo_2_2 ul li{ width:260px; height:41px; line-height:30px; float:left; margin:0px 5px;}
.main_sousuo_2_2 ul li a{ color:#000; text-decoration:none;}


#demo { width:600px; height:30px; overflow:hidden; margin-left:10px;}
#indemo {float: left; width: 800%;}
#demo1 {float: left;height:30px;}
#demo1 ul li{text-align: center; line-height:30px;}
#demo1 ul li a{ color:#333;}
#demo2 {float: left;}
#indemo ul li{ width:340px; height:30px; margin:0px 0 0 30px; float:left;}


#page a{ padding:4px 6px; background:#e1e2e2; border:1px solid #999; color:#000; text-decoration:none;}
#page a:hover{ padding:4px 6px; background:#9d1c2f; color:#fff; text-decoration:none;}

#page span{ padding:4px 6px; background:#9d1c2f; color:#FFF; text-decoration:none;}
#page{width: 763px;height: 50px;text-align: center;margin-top: 30px;}

.p5 a{padding:0 5px}